Financial Modelling with MS Excel

Provided by WWP Training Limited

The widespread availability of computer spreadsheets has revolutionised budgeting, forecasting and planning. In the past, financial modelling was something done exclusively by accountants and as a result they had almost total control of financial information. Nowadays many managers are expected to have a much closer control and understanding of the financial performance of their team. This programme shows you how you can combine basic financial knowledge with the power of spreadsheets to develop this closer understanding.

Microsoft Access Advanced

Provided by WS Training Ltd

Versions Available: 2003, 2007 and 2010 By attending this course you will have a complete understanding of the higher functions of Access. You will learn to automate functions by creating simple and then very advanced macros. You will advance your querying ability and then to use SQL statements in your queries. You will discover how to work with objects, and the fundamentals of database management. Finally you will be taught how to protect your valuable data sources.

Project Management with Microsoft Project

Provided by WS Training Ltd

This workshop is designed for those taking up project management or project leadership responsibilities that need to be project management software literate. It analysis the commercial constraints and opportunities open to an organisation, and concentrates on the people issues of project management. Over the two days, delegates will practice the skills of project management, learning the techniques through group discussions, exercises and the use of Microsoft Project. Delegates will create a project using Microsoft Project from the planning phase through to completion, monitoring progress throughout.
